HV Connector Engineer
Major Accountabilities:
Identify and select appropriate components for use in hardware and product engineering projects based on technical requirements, performance specifications, and cost considerations.
Develop and implement strategies for identifying alternative components and managing end-of-life (EOL) situations.
Utilize knowledge of composite materials to select and integrate suitable materials into hardware and product designs, considering factors such as strength, weight, and durability.
Establish and maintain relationships with component suppliers to ensure timely delivery of high-quality components that meet project requirements.
Lead the PPAP process for new components, ensuring that all necessary documentation and testing requirements are met before production release.
Conduct component data analysis to gather, organize, and analyze information related to component specifications, performance data, and reliability metrics.
Develop and release detailed part specifications, including technical drawings, material specifications, and performance requirements, ensuring alignment with project objectives and industry standards.
Plan, coordinate, and oversee component testing activities to validate performance, reliability, and compliance with project requirements and industry standards.
Manage the bill of materials (BOM) for hardware and product engineering projects, ensuring accuracy, completeness, and consistency throughout the product lifecycle.
